The House of Virgin Mary, located near the ancient city of Ephesus and the town of Kusadasi, Turkey, is one of the most significant religious sites in the region. According to Christian tradition, this small stone house is believed to be the final home of the Virgin Mary, where she lived after the death of Jesus Christ. The site is an important pilgrimage destination for both Christians and Muslims, making it a unique place of worship and reflection. The House of Virgin Mary is nestled in the beautiful Mount Koressos, offering a serene environment for visitors seeking both spiritual connection and a glimpse into history.

How to Reach the House of Virgin Mary, Kusadasi

The House of Virgin Mary is located about 7 kilometers (4 miles) from the ancient city of Ephesus, and roughly 15 kilometers (9 miles) from Kusadasi, making it easily accessible for tourists visiting the area. The most common way to reach the site is by car or taxi from Kusadasi, which typically takes around 20 minutes. For those without a vehicle, guided tours to the House of Virgin Mary are available from Kusadasi, as well as from nearby locations like Selcuk, which is also a short drive away. Public transportation, such as buses, can also take visitors from Kusadasi to the Ephesus area, from where it’s a short taxi ride to the House of Virgin Mary.

If you're visiting from the Ephesus ruins, a local minibus or private transport can bring you directly to the site, making it a convenient stop after touring the ancient city. Some tours of the area include both the House of Virgin Mary and Ephesus, providing an informative and efficient way to visit both sites in a single day.

Weather

The climate around Kusadasi, where the House of Virgin Mary is located, follows a Mediterranean pattern with hot, dry summers and mild, wet winters. Summer temperatures can reach 30°C to 35°C (86°F to 95°F), making it a popular time for tourists to visit, although it can get quite hot. Spring and autumn are also excellent times to visit, with milder temperatures of around 20°C to 25°C (68°F to 77°F), providing more comfortable conditions for outdoor exploration.

Winter temperatures average between 10°C to 15°C (50°F to 59°F), and while it may rain occasionally, this period attracts fewer tourists, making it a quieter time to visit the site. Regardless of when you visit, make sure to dress appropriately for the weather and bring sunscreen and a hat during the hotter months.

Why Famous for House of Virgin Mary, Kusadasi?

The House of Virgin Mary is famous primarily for its religious significance. According to Christian tradition, this was the place where the Virgin Mary spent her final years after the crucifixion of Jesus. The house is believed to have been discovered by a German nun, Anne Catherine Emmerich, who had visions in the early 19th century that led to the identification of the site. Since then, it has become a sacred place for Christian pilgrims who come to pay their respects to the Virgin Mary.

Additionally, the site holds importance for Muslims as well, as they also revere the Virgin Mary, known as "Meryem Ana" in Turkish. This shared religious significance makes the House of Virgin Mary a unique place where people of different faiths can come together in peace and reflection.

The site’s location, surrounded by lush greenery and offering stunning views of the nearby mountains, adds to its spiritual aura, making it a peaceful retreat for visitors seeking a break from the bustle of daily life.

Entry and Visit Details about House of Virgin Mary, Kusadasi

The entrance fee to the House of Virgin Mary is quite affordable, generally around 40 Turkish Lira (approximately 3 USD). Entry is free for children under the age of 12, and discounts are sometimes available for seniors and students. Visitors can purchase tickets at the entrance, where they are also given information about the history of the site and its significance.

The site is well-maintained and has facilities to accommodate visitors, including restrooms and a small gift shop where visitors can purchase religious souvenirs, candles, and books. The area around the house is quiet and peaceful, with plenty of space for reflection and contemplation.

Many visitors choose to spend a minimum of 30 minutes at the House of Virgin Mary, though some may stay longer to explore the surrounding grounds and pray. If you're interested in learning more, audio guides are available in multiple languages, providing detailed information about the history and significance of the site.

History and Architecture of House of Virgin Mary

The House of Virgin Mary is a simple, small stone house built in the traditional style of the region. It is not a grand structure but rather a humble home, reflecting the life that the Virgin Mary is thought to have lived in her later years. The house was built with local stone, and its modest design is symbolic of Mary’s life of humility and faith.

The house has been renovated several times over the years to preserve its integrity as a sacred site, with the most notable renovation occurring in the 1950s when it was officially recognized as a pilgrimage destination. Inside the house, visitors can find a small altar with a statue of the Virgin Mary, along with candles that can be lit in her honor. The simplicity of the architecture adds to the tranquility of the environment, offering a space for prayer and quiet contemplation.

Facts and Tips About the House of Virgin Mary, Kusadasi

  • The House of Virgin Mary is a popular pilgrimage site for both Christians and Muslims, making it a symbol of religious unity.
  • The site is located on a hill, so be prepared for a short walk from the parking area to the house itself.
  • It’s a peaceful and spiritual place, so visitors are encouraged to dress modestly and show respect for the site.
  • Bring water with you, especially during the warmer months, as there are limited facilities around the site.
  • Consider visiting early in the morning or later in the afternoon to avoid the crowds and enjoy a more tranquil experience.
  • Many people find it meaningful to visit both the House of Virgin Mary and the nearby ancient city of Ephesus in one day, as they are located close to each other.
